package androidx.compose.ui.node
import androidx.compose.ui.geometry.Size
import androidx.compose.ui.graphics.Canvas
import androidx.compose.ui.graphics.drawscope.CanvasDrawScope
import androidx.compose.ui.graphics.drawscope.ContentDrawScope
import androidx.compose.ui.graphics.drawscope.DrawScope
import androidx.compose.ui.graphics.drawscope.drawIntoCanvas
/**
* [ContentDrawScope] implementation that extracts density and layout direction information
* from the given LayoutNodeWrapper
*/
internal class LayoutNodeDrawScope(
private val canvasDrawScope: CanvasDrawScope = CanvasDrawScope()
) : DrawScope by canvasDrawScope, ContentDrawScope {
// NOTE, currently a single ComponentDrawScope is shared across composables
// which done to allocate a single set of Paint objects and re-use them across
// draw calls for all composables.
// As a result there could be thread safety concerns here for multi-threaded drawing
// scenarios, generally a single ComponentDrawScope should be shared for a particular thread
private var drawEntity: DrawEntity? = null
override fun drawContent() {
drawIntoCanvas { canvas ->
val drawEntity = drawEntity!!
val nextDrawEntity = drawEntity.next
if (nextDrawEntity != null) {
nextDrawEntity.draw(canvas)
} else {
drawEntity.layoutNodeWrapper.performDraw(canvas)
}
}
}
internal inline fun draw(
canvas: Canvas,
size: Size,
layoutNodeWrapper: LayoutNodeWrapper,
drawEntity: DrawEntity,
block: DrawScope.() -> Unit
) {
val previousDrawEntity = this.drawEntity
this.drawEntity = drawEntity
canvasDrawScope.draw(
layoutNodeWrapper.measureScope,
layoutNodeWrapper.measureScope.layoutDirection,
canvas,
size,
block
)
this.drawEntity = previousDrawEntity
}
}
